Cocaine charge trio due in court

Three people are due to appear at Swansea crown court today (Friday) charged with conspiring to supply cocaine in Pembrokeshire.

Samuel Paul Booker, aged 23, of Sycamore Street, Pontypridd; Laura Jade Richards, aged 21, of Holly Street, Rhydyfelin, Pontypridd, and Marc Peter Saunders, aged 31, of Hospital Road, Pontypridd, all appeared at Haverfordwest magistrates court last week.

Each of them spoke only to confirm their name, address and date of birth.

The three were granted unconditional bail until today’s preliminary hearing before Judge Keith Thomas.
